Nitrate is a byproduct of the nitrogen cycle, which occurs when fish excrete waste, and bacteria convert it into nitrate. This process is natural and essential for the aquarium ecosystem. However, when nitrate levels become too high, it can be detrimental to the health of fish and other aquatic organisms. High nitrate levels can lead to a range of problems, including:
• Algae blooms: Excessive nitrate can stimulate the growth of algae, which can lead to an overgrowth of aquatic plants, reducing water clarity and creating an unhealthy environment for fish.
• Stress and disease: High nitrate levels can cause stress and disease in fish, making them more susceptible to illness and death.
• Reduced water quality: Nitrate can combine with other pollutants in the water to create a toxic environment that can harm fish and other aquatic organisms.
• Decreased oxygen levels: Excessive nitrate can lead to a decrease in oxygen levels in the water, making it difficult for fish to breathe.
Understanding the causes of nitrate buildup is essential to effectively managing nitrate levels in the aquarium. The main causes of nitrate buildup are:
• Overfeeding: Overfeeding fish can lead to excessive waste production, which can contribute to nitrate buildup.
• Inadequate water changes: Failing to perform regular water changes can lead to a buildup of waste and pollutants, including nitrate. (See Also: What Causes Aquarium Water to Turn Green? Common Culprits Revealed)
• Insufficient biological filtration: Inadequate biological filtration can lead to a buildup of waste and pollutants, including nitrate.
• Poor water circulation: Poor water circulation can lead to a buildup of waste and pollutants, including nitrate.

Methods to Remove Nitrate from the Aquarium
There are several methods to remove nitrate from the aquarium, including:
Water Changes
Regular water changes are the most effective method to remove nitrate from the aquarium. When performing water changes, it is essential to replace at least 10-15% of the tank water with fresh, dechlorinated water. This will help to reduce nitrate levels and maintain a healthy aquarium ecosystem.

Proper Feeding
Proper feeding is essential for maintaining a healthy aquarium ecosystem. Overfeeding can lead to excessive waste production, which can contribute to nitrate buildup. Feed fish only what they can consume within a few minutes, and avoid overfeeding.
